While much of the market’s attention remains fixed on GPU manufacturers like NVIDIA, Micron Technology has quietly positioned itself as an indispensable player in the artificial intelligence revolution. The company’s advanced High-Bandwidth Memory (HBM) chips are commanding a premium in the most lucrative segment of the AI market, with demand currently surging to unprecedented levels.

Unprecedented Demand and Soaring Market Share

The scale of the demand surge is best illustrated by Micron’s sales outlook: its entire 2025 production of HBM3E products is already sold out. This voracious appetite propelled HBM revenue to a staggering 50% sequential increase in the third quarter of 2025. Consequently, the memory specialist has dramatically expanded its footprint, catapulting from a mere 4% market share the previous year to now holding 21% of the lucrative AI memory segment, securing the number two position behind SK Hynix.

Exceptional Financial Results and Upbeat Guidance

Micron’s latest financial performance underscores its operational strength. The company posted a record $9.3 billion in revenue for Q3, accompanied by a year-over-year doubling of its data center business. This robust growth is generating significant cash, with free cash flow reaching $1.95 billion, providing a solid foundation for future strategic investments.

Market anticipation is building ahead of the Q4 earnings release on September 23rd. Analyst projections are notably bullish, with a consensus forecast of $11.07 billion in revenue—a figure that exceeds the company’s own guidance of $10.7 billion.

Wall Street’s Bullish Stance

The analyst community is overwhelmingly positive on Micron’s trajectory. Citigroup recently reaffirmed its Buy rating, accompanied by a $150 price target, which it characterized as conservative. Among 26 covering analysts, the most optimistic price target sits at $200, implying a further 15% upside from current levels. The consensus rationale is that the underlying trends powering AI investment are strengthening, not weakening.

Next-Generation Innovation: HBM4 on the Horizon

Even as competitors work to master current-generation technology, Micron is already advancing its next innovation cycle. The HBM4 standard, slated for mass production in 2026, promises a monumental leap in performance with bandwidth exceeding 2 terabytes per second while simultaneously reducing power consumption by 20%. Samples for 2026 platforms are already being distributed, ensuring Micron will be ready for the subsequent wave of AI infrastructure upgrades.

The overall HBM market is projected to explode, expected to double from $18 billion in 2024 to $35 billion by 2025. To meet this breakneck demand, Micron is already breaking ground on new production facilities in Singapore, scheduled to come online in 2027.

The critical question for investors is whether Micron’s remarkable ascent can continue or if the current AI optimism is already fully reflected in its valuation. The Q4 results at the end of September will provide the next crucial data point.
